		<description><![CDATA[<p>We have been working especially hard to raise awareness of the catastrophic crisis unfolding right now in the Sahel region in Africa. It’s hard to fathom, but a million children could die if they are not given the urgent help they need.  The response from our supporters has been terrific, and we’re especially fortunate to have UNICEF Ambassador Selena Gomez on our team. The talented  actress, recording artist and designer has once again lent her support to UNICEF and spread the word about this crisis.  Recently, Selena visited OPSCEN—UNICEF’s Office of Emergency Operations Center—in New York, where she toured UNICEF’s behind-the-scenes operations, and recorded a PSA, urging people to donate to UNICEF’s emergency relief efforts in the Sahel.

		<description><![CDATA[<p>Actress, recording artist, designer and UNICEF Ambassador Selena Gomez is lending her star power to avert the deaths of a million children from malnutrition in the Sahel region of West and Central Africa.  "The situation is urgent and these children need our immediate help. I want people to know that together with UNICEF, we have the ability to prevent their deaths," she said. Selena followed-up her online activism with a public service announcement to encourage young people to donate $10 via text to avoid catastrophe in the Sahel.</p><p>The post <a href="http://fieldnotes.unicefusa.org/2012/04/selena-gomez-encourages-youth-to-help-children-in-sahel-food-crisis.html">Selena Gomez encourages youth to help children in Sahel food crisis</a> appeared first on <a href="http://fieldnotes.unicefusa.org">UNICEF FieldNotes</a>.</p>]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[<p>UNICEF Ambassador Selena Gomez held her 2nd Annual Charity Concert benefitting UNICEF on Friday, January 20, at the House of Blues in West Hollywood, CA.  Hosted by Jake Whetter of Radio Disney and joined by special musical guests, Big Time Rush and Noah Guthrie, Selena Gomez &#038; The Scene performed to a sold-out show that raised over $200,000 for UNICEF to provide lifesaving nutrition, clean water, medicine, safety and education to children worldwide. “Giving back has always been important to me. This concert allows me to connect with my fans in person which is one of the best parts of my job and to raise money for important causes at the same time.  I can’t think of anything I would enjoy doing more,” Gomez said of the charity concert.

		<description><![CDATA[<p><p>On Monday, <a href="http://www.unicefusa.org/news/releases/unicef-ambassador-selena-gomez-chile.html">Selena traveled to the coastal city of Valparaiso with UNICEF</a>. There, she met with some of Chile's poorest women. No doubt they were once full of hope as children.   As they matured, poverty brought indignities that would challenge the strongest among us.  With soft, tremoring voices, they told Selena how much it mean that she had traveled such distance to meet them.  They thanked UNICEF for helping them find their way out of poverty so they can provide for their children.</p>
